WebSep 6, 2024 · Illegal questions may be about a female applicant's family life, marital status, and child-rearing plans. Employers often ask questions of this nature due to the harmful and antiquated assumption that female employees are not as committed to their work, or will be absent and less productive than their male counterparts. WebFeb 24, 2024 · Illegal Interview Questions. It is illegal to ask a candidate questions about their: Age or genetic information. Birthplace, country of origin or citizenship. Disability. Gender, sex or sexual orientation. Marital status, family, or pregnancy. Race, color, or ethnicity. Religion.

WebMar 17, 2024 · Landlords cannot ask questions related to a tenant’s nationality or race, religion, marital status, children, sexual orientation, disability, pregnancy, or source of income. These questions are prohibited by the Fair Housing Act, which prohibits discrimination based on specific characteristics such as race, religion, and family status.
